什么是cpu?
cpu代表中央处理器(central processing unit),cpu的功能是执行广泛的计算任务,例如运行操作系统、浏览网页、运行办公软件等。它拥有较少的处理单元,但每个单元非常强大和灵活,适用于处理复杂的控制流程和顺序任务。
cpu的组成结构
cpu的结构可以大致分为运算逻辑部件、寄存器部件和控制部件等。所谓运算逻辑部件,主要能够进行相关的逻辑运算,如:可以执行移位操作以及逻辑操作,除此之外还可以执行定点或浮点算术运算操作以及地址运算和转换等命令,是一种多功能的运算单元。而寄存器部件则是用来暂存指令、数据和地址的。控制部件则是主要用来对指令进行分析并且能够发出相应的控制信号。
集成电路在计算机内起到了调控信号的作用,根据用户操作指令执行不同的指令任务。中央处理器是一块超大规模的集成电路。它由运算器、控制器、寄存器等组成,如下图,关键操作在于对各类数据的加工和处理。
gpu和cpu是两种计算机处理器,它们都是为了处理计算机中的数据而存在的,但是这两种处理器在设计和用途上有很大的区别。
什么是gpu?
gpu代表图形处理器(graphics processing unit),gpu的功能是处理图形和并行计算任务。最初设计用于图形处理,如游戏和动画渲染。它拥有大量的处理单元,被组织成多个并行计算单元,可以同时执行多个任务。除了图形处理,现代gpu也广泛应用于科学计算、机器学习和数据处理等领域。
gpu的组成结构
gpu图形处理器由以下器件组成:
(1)显示主芯片显卡的核心,俗称gpu,它的主要任务是对系统输入的视频信息进行构建和渲染。
(2)显示缓冲存储器用来存储将要显示的图形信息以及保存图形运算的中间数据;显示缓存的大小和速度直接影响着主芯片性能的发挥。 [4]
(3)ramd/a转换器把二进制的数字转换成为和显示器相适应的模拟信号。
cpu和gpu的区别
1、作用不同
cpu是指中央处理器,他的作用偏向于调度、协调、管理,当然也有一定的计算能力。
gpu是指图像处理器,他的作用主要在图像处理及大型矩阵运算方面,比如学习算法等等。
2、结构不同
cpu的结构可以大致分为运算逻辑部件、寄存器部件和控制部件等。
gpu,是一块高度集成的芯片,其中包含了图形处理所必须的所有元件
3、缓存不同
cpu有大量的缓存结构,目前主流的cpu芯片上都有四级缓存,这些缓存结构消耗了大量的晶体管,在运行的时候需要大量的电力。
gpu的缓存就很简单,目前主流的gpu芯片最多有两层缓存,而且gpu可以利用晶体管上的空间和能耗做成alu单元,因此gpu比cpu的效率要高一些。
4、响应方式不同
cpu要求的是实时响应,对单任务的速度要求很高,所以就要用很多层缓存的办法来保证单任务的速度。
gpu是把所有的任务都排好,然后再批处理,对缓存的要求相对很低。
5、应用方向不同
cpu所擅长的像操作系统这一类应用,需要快速响应实时信息,需要针对延迟优化,所以晶体管数量和能耗都需要用在分支预测、乱序执行、低延迟缓存等控制部分。
gpu适合对于具有极高的可预测性和大量相似的运算以及高延迟、高吞吐的架构运算。
中国是今年IC市场的秘密武器,也是最不稳定因素
TI推出DAC87x8系列8通道高压双极DAC
紫光集团成立了紫光云与智能事业群将倾力发展云+智能业务
中国移动基于NB-IOT技术的物联网生态圈正在形成
对产品蓝牙核心规范5.2进行认证的方法
什么是CPU和GPU?CPU和GPU的区别
塑料高低温拉力试验机:(技术参数&设备介绍)
单片微控制器、微处理器简介
医疗电子领域有哪些重要的传感器
利用开放标准从头开始构建更智能、更安全的城市
MSP430单片机倒车雷达系统的设计
意法半导体:机顶盒市场将继续保持增长动力
小米新机通过3C认证,具有30W电荷泵快充功能
三星S8对战iphone8,谁将会是王者?
隐藏在苹果官网的 AirPower代码?或暗示苹果无线充电板即将面世
HTC u ultra新机强势来袭,HTC曾经的王者,现在缺无人问津!
苹果允许部分iPhone设备降级
三星s8,iPhone7,小米6游戏手机中的战斗机
高通推出第3代骁龙8cx计算平台
电力系统的运行状态有几种?